Hello,
My company wants to create a website that only individuals from my company can access. Is it possible to create a WordPress site, but the only way to access it would be through my company’s SSL (i.e. only person with a username/password from my company would be able to access the site)?

Hi there,
There are two flavors of WordPress: hosted WordPressdotcom (where we are ) and the open source WP (org) project at https://wordpress.org You can learn about the differences between them here: https://en.support.wordpress.com/com-vs-org/
While you could set up a private site on WordPressdotcom and only invite people from your company to access it, this site will still be hosted online.
However, it sounds to me like you want a company intranet site. If that is the case, you’ll want to explore using the WP (org) software for this.
